Brian Scott "Beaker" Cristini age 53 of Cross Creek Village Lane Brockway, PA; died on Thursday, September 28, 2017. Born on August 10, 1964 in DuBois, PA; he was the son of the late George and Janet Snyder Cristini. Brian was employed by Glenn O. Hawbaker Construction as a Heavy Equipment Operator. He was a member of the Moorhead United Methodist Church in Brockway, and was a member of the V.F.W. Club in Crenshaw. Brian enjoyed riding his Harley Davidson and working with wood building all sorts of projects. He also enjoyed cutting grass and taking care of his yard. Brian was a very generous man who was willing to help others no matter the task, even if it meant putting himself last. He had an extremely strong work ethic and was very devoted to making sure things were done right. Perhaps though his greatest joy in life was spending time with his niece and nephew Nick Cristini and Katie Cristini. He is survived by a sister Tammie Cristini and her spouse Phyllis Sieber of Williamsport, PA; a brother Jeffrey Cristini of Brockway; a very special aunt Violet Snyder also of Brockway as well as numerous other aunts and uncles.
